Florida Agricultural and Mechanical University
University
Florida A&M University, is a public historically black land-grant university in Tallahassee, Florida, United States. Founded in 1887, it is the third-largest historically black university in the US by enrollment and the only public historically black university in Florida. Tallahassee
Photo: UrbanTallahassee,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Tallahassee is the capital city of Florida, in the Florida Panhandle region of the state. In addition to housing the state government, it is a university town home to Florida State University, Florida A&M University, and Tallahassee Community College.
